Kildare's 1-25 to 0-25 loss to Louth confirmed their relegation to Division 3.
Kildare have been relegated to Division 3 of the Allianz Football League in their final game of the campaign.
Playing at St Conleth's Park, Kildare were beaten 1-25 to 0-25 with Louth's 58th minute goal proving the crucial difference between the sides.
Despite a strong scoring return of 25 points, Kildare were unable to avoid the drop, bringing an end to a difficult Division 2 campaign.
Elsewhere in the division, Derry secured a 1-20 to 0-19 win over Cavan at Celtic Park.
Meath produced an impressive display to defeat Offaly 2-22 to 0-18.
And Cork came out on top against Tyrone, winning 0-22 to 0-19.
The final round brought a decisive end to the Division 2 standings, with Kildare now preparing for life in Division 3 next season. While Cork and Meath secured promotion to Division 1.
